How they compare
Indonesia currently reports 37.71 billion current US$ against 33.95 billion current US$ in Norway, a difference of 3.77 billion current US$.
That makes Indonesia's figure about 1.1 times Norway's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 52 shared years of data; in 1970 it was Norway ahead.
Indonesia ranks 19th and Norway ranks 22nd of 195 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Indonesia averaged higher in 1 and Norway in 5.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Indonesia | Norway |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 383.08 million current US$ | 1.50 billion current US$ | 1.12 billion current US$ | Norway |
| 1980s | 762.75 million current US$ | 3.80 billion current US$ | 3.03 billion current US$ | Norway |
| 1990s | 1.02 billion current US$ | 9.16 billion current US$ | 8.14 billion current US$ | Norway |
| 2000s | 7.72 billion current US$ | 18.28 billion current US$ | 10.55 billion current US$ | Norway |
| 2010s | 28.09 billion current US$ | 29.65 billion current US$ | 1.55 billion current US$ | Norway |
| 2020s | 35.69 billion current US$ | 29.68 billion current US$ | 6.01 billion current US$ | Indonesia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Education expenditure refers to the current operating expenditures in education, including wages and salaries and excluding capital investments in buildings and equipment.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
